What is the cheapest month to fly from Copenhagen to Kathmandu?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Copenhagen to Kathmandu,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Copenhagen to Kathmandu is August, where tickets cost £766 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and October,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is £988 and £900 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Copenhagen to Kathmandu?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Copenhagen to Kathmandu,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Copenhagen to Kathmandu, you should book around 3 weeks before departure, which saves you about 5%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 17 weeks before departure.

  • Which airline alliances offer flights from Copenhagen to Kathmandu?

    oneworld, and Star Alliance are the airline alliances operating flights between Copenhagen and Kathmandu, with oneworld being the most commonly used for this route.

  • Which is the best airline for flights from Copenhagen to Kathmandu, Thai Airways or Qatar Airways?

    The two airlines most popular with KAYAK users for flights from Copenhagen to Kathmandu are Thai Airways and Qatar Airways. With an average price for the route of £891 and an overall rating of 7.8, Thai Airways is the most popular choice. Qatar Airways is also a great choice for the route, with an average price of £1,102 and an overall rating of 7.4.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Copenhagen to Kathmandu?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ional return ticket. You could then fly to Kathmandu with an airline and back to Copenhagen with another airline.
